Why a Detailed BOQ is Essential Before Starting Any Renovation Project

Why a Detailed BOQ is Essential Before Starting Any Renovation Project

When planning a renovation — especially a high-end villa, hotel, or commercial space in the UAE — clients often focus on design, materials, or finishes. But there’s one document that quietly determines everything: the BOQ.

A Bill of Quantities (BOQ) may not sound glamorous, but it is the foundation of transparent pricing, realistic timelines, and successful project management. Without it, even the most beautiful design can spiral into cost overruns and delays.

Let’s break down why the BOQ is one of the most critical (and underestimated) tools in any renovation project.

1. What Is a BOQ?

A Bill of Quantities is a detailed document that itemizes every material, system, and scope of work required to complete your project. It includes:

  • Civil, structural, and MEP works
  • Fit-out and finishing items (tiles, paint, lighting)
  • Carpentry and joinery
  • Furniture, fixtures, and equipment (FF&E)
  • Labor and installation works

Each item is quantified and priced, giving you a complete cost breakdown — no surprises.

2. Why Is a BOQ So Important?

Accurate Budgeting

You can’t manage what you can’t measure. A clear BOQ tells you exactly where your money is going — per room, per system, per square meter.

Transparent Tendering

With a standard BOQ, you can invite multiple contractors to price the same scope. This prevents vague lump sums and helps you compare apples to apples.

Project Control

Throughout execution, the BOQ is your reference to track quantities, payments, and variations. It protects both you and the contractor.

3. A Bad or Missing BOQ Can Cost You Thousands

Some clients skip this step — or accept an oversimplified quote from designers or contractors. The risks?

  • Incomplete pricing that leads to constant variation orders
  • Contractors charging arbitrary amounts for undefined works
  • Disputes, delays, and trust breakdowns

4. Not Every Company Can Prepare a True BOQ

Preparing a professional BOQ requires:

  • Experience in construction pricing and quantity surveying
  • Detailed architectural and MEP drawings
  • Knowledge of authority requirements, market availability, and site logistics
